Here’s a quick journal prompt for you, I’m going to do them too…let me know how you get on – if you could answer these four questions what would you do:
– What will you give up, perhaps a negative thought pattern or behaviour. The key is what you will replace it with and why, so there is a positive incentive and step by step plan, we can help you if needed.
– What big decision, or little decision, risk or change will you make? And do you need accountability for it?
– What, who, where brings you joy and how can you nourish this before Spring begins?
– If you reflected back to 2025 what have you learned, loved and keep saying you are going to do? Then, if you project forwards to 2027 (or 4 months if easier), what will you have achieved, commited too, explored and changed?
Using events like Easter, Bank Holidays & Birthdays are great times to edit our journey in life and make sure we are on the path that feels best for us now, not being scared to take a new path.
